Изучение различных методов запуска PostgreSQL Server

Brew Start Postgres — это команда, используемая в контексте Homebrew, популярного менеджера пакетов для macOS. Команда запускает сервер базы данных PostgreSQL. Вот статья в блоге, в которой объясняются различные способы запуска PostgreSQL с использованием разных подходов и приводятся примеры кода:

Введение
Запуск сервера базы данных PostgreSQL — важный шаг в управлении и работе с PostgreSQL. В этой статье мы рассмотрим различные методы запуска сервера PostgreSQL, начиная от параметров командной строки и заканчивая использованием графических пользовательских интерфейсов (GUI). Мы предоставим примеры кода и объясним преимущества и варианты использования каждого метода.

Метод 1: использование командной строки

Один из распространенных способов запуска PostgreSQL — использование командной строки. Откройте терминал и выполните следующую команду:

pg_ctl -D /usr/local/var/postgres start

Эта команда запускает сервер PostgreSQL с каталогом данных по умолчанию. Измените путь, если ваша установка PostgreSQL находится в другом месте.

Метод 2: Launchctl (macOS)

В macOS вы можете использовать команду launchctlдля запуска PostgreSQL как службы. Выполните следующие действия:

  1. Создайте новый файл с расширением .plist(например, com.postgresql.plist) в каталоге /Library/LaunchDaemons/.
  2. Добавьте в файл .plistследующее содержимое:
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E plist PUBLIC "-//Apple//DTD PLIST 1.0//EN" "http://www.apple.com/DTDs/PropertyList-1.0.dtd">
<plist version="1.0">
  <dict>
    <key>Label</key>
    <string>com.postgresql</string>
    <key>ProgramArguments</key>
    <array>
      <string>/usr/local/bin/pg_ctl</string>
      <string>start</string>
      <string>-D</string>
      <string>/usr/local/var/postgres</string>
    </array>
    <key>RunAtLoad</key>
    <true/>
  </dict>
</plist>
  1. Сохраните файл и загрузите конфигурацию с помощью следующей команды:
sudo launchctl load /Library/LaunchDaemons/com.postgresql.plist

Метод 3. Использование инструмента с графическим интерфейсом (pgAdmin)

Если вы предпочитаете графический интерфейс, вы можете использовать pgAdmin, популярный инструмент администрирования и управления PostgreSQL. Выполните следующие действия:

  1. Установите pgAdmin в своей системе.
  2. Запустите pgAdmin и подключитесь к серверу PostgreSQL.
  3. Нажмите правой кнопкой мыши сервер на панели «Обозреватель объектов» и выберите «Подключиться к серверу».
  4. Введите необходимые данные для подключения и нажмите «ОК», чтобы подключиться.

Заключение

В этой статье мы рассмотрели несколько способов запуска сервера PostgreSQL. Мы рассмотрели запуск его из командной строки, использование launchctlв macOS и использование инструмента с графическим интерфейсом, например pgAdmin. В зависимости от ваших предпочтений и конкретных требований вашего проекта вы можете выбрать наиболее подходящий метод.

Поняв эти различные подходы, вы будете готовы эффективно запускать сервер PostgreSQL и управлять им.

В этой статье блога мы обсудили различные способы запуска сервера PostgreSQL. Мы рассмотрели запуск его из командной строки, использование launchctlв macOS и использование инструмента с графическим интерфейсом, например pgAdmin. Изучив эти методы, вы получите полное представление о том, как эффективно запускать сервер PostgreSQL и управлять им.